6 Frequently Asked Questions about “Solar panel welding ribbon material”

What is a solar ribbon?

Solar ribbon, also known as PV tabbing ribbon, is a copper conductor installed in photovoltaic solar panels. The ribbon is soldered directly onto silicon crystals to interconnect solar cells in a solar module. It plays an important role in determining cell efficiency, carrying the current generated in the solar cell to the PV bus bar.

What materials are used for photovoltaic ribbon?

The most common materials used for photovoltaic ribbon are copper and silver. The function of photovoltaic ribbon is to collect and transmit the electrical current generated by the solar cells to the junction box on the back of the solar panel. This allows the current to be harnessed and converted into usable electricity.

What is PV ribbon?

PV ribbon, also known as tabbing ribbon or bus ribbon, is a thin strip of conductive material that is used to interconnect the solar cells within a photovoltaic module. At the same time, it is typically made of copper or aluminum. And it is designed to efficiently conduct the electrical current generated by the solar cells to the external circuit.

What is photovoltaic ribbon?

Photovoltaic ribbon, also known as solar cell ribbon or solar panel ribbon, is a crucial component in the manufacture of solar panels. It is a flat, thin strip of conductive material that connects solar cells together to form an electrical circuit. The most common materials used for photovoltaic ribbon are copper and silver.

What is the primary material of PV ribbon?

The primary material of PV ribbon is usually copper. Different grades of copper are used but it is imporant to have high conductivity to ensure maximum efficiency of the solar panel. Why should a PV ribbon be solder & weldable?

PV ribbon should have excellent solderability and weldability to facilitate the interconnection process during the manufacturing of PV modules.
